telera

English

Noun

telera (plural teleras)

  1. A form of bread, resembling a bolillo, but having a more rounded shape and divided into three sections, and usually softer.

Spanish

Etymology

From Vulgar Latin *tēlāria, from Latin tēlum (dart). Cognate with Galician tieira.

Pronunciation

  • IPA(key): /teˈleɾa/ [t̪eˈle.ɾa]
  • Rhymes: -eɾa
  • Syllabification: te‧le‧ra

Noun

telera f (plural teleras)

  1. colter
